Çağlar Aytekin is a scholar working on Computer Vision and Pattern Recognition, Artificial Intelligence and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, Çağlar Aytekin has authored 20 papers receiving a total of 386 indexed citations (citations by other indexed papers that have themselves been cited), including 17 papers in Computer Vision and Pattern Recognition, 5 papers in Artificial Intelligence and 3 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in Çağlar Aytekin's work include Visual Attention and Saliency Detection (8 papers), Advanced Image and Video Retrieval Techniques (6 papers) and Image and Signal Denoising Methods (3 papers). Çağlar Aytekin is often cited by papers focused on Visual Attention and Saliency Detection (8 papers), Advanced Image and Video Retrieval Techniques (6 papers) and Image and Signal Denoising Methods (3 papers). Çağlar Aytekin collaborates with scholars based in Finland, Qatar and Türkiye. Çağlar Aytekin's co-authors include Moncef Gabbouj, Serkan Kıranyaz, Sedat Dogru, İlkay Ulusoy, Francesco Cricri, Emre Aksu, Alexandros Iosifidis, Thomas Mauthner, Horst Possegger and Horst Bischof and has published in prestigious journals such as IEEE Transactions on Image Processing, Pattern Recognition and Pattern Recognition Letters.
